| + | == Function == | ||
| + | [https://www.uniprot.org/uniprot/CDND2_ENTCL CDND2_ENTCL] CBASS (cyclic oligonucleotide-based antiphage signaling system) provides immunity against bacteriophage. The CD-NTase protein synthesizes cyclic nucleotides in response to infection; these serve as specific second messenger signals. The signals activate a diverse range of effectors, leading to bacterial cell death and thus abortive phage infection. A type II-C(AAG) CBASS system (PubMed:32839535).<ref>PMID:32544385</ref> <ref>PMID:32839535</ref> Cyclic trinucleotide synthase that catalyzes the synthesis of 3',3',3'-cyclic AMP-AMP-GMP as the major product, a second messenger for cell signal transduction.<ref>PMID:30787435</ref> Protects E.coli against phage T2 infection. When the cdnD-cap2-cap3-cap4 operon is introduced in E.coli there is a more than 10(3) decrease in the efficiency of T2 plaque formation. The operon does not protect against phage T5 and only about 10-fold against T7.<ref>PMID:32544385</ref> | ||
